Main Job Openings in the Retail Sector
The retail industry encompasses a wide variety of functions. Each position plays an important role in the operation of the store.
Shop Assistant
The sales assistant is responsible for helping customers, providing guidance on products, and contributing to a positive shopping experience. It's an excellent role for those who enjoy communication and customer service.
Cashier
The cashier processes payments, registers products, and provides customer support during purchases. Many companies offer comprehensive training for this role.
Merchandise Replenisher
This professional keeps the shelves organized and stocked, ensuring that products are available to consumers.
Seller
Salespeople help customers find products that suit their needs and also work towards achieving sales targets.
Stock clerk
The stock clerk is responsible for organizing the stockroom, controlling merchandise, and managing the entry and exit of products.
Store Inspector
Responsible for monitoring the safety of the environment and assisting in loss prevention.
Team Supervisor
Coordinates employees, monitors results, and helps organize daily operations.
Store Manager
The manager leads the entire team and monitors goals, performance, and overall operation of the unit.

Benefits of Working in Retail
In addition to the possibility of quick hiring, the retail sector also offers several benefits for employees.
Flexible Hours
Many job openings offer flexible hours, including part-time, night shifts, and weekends. This makes it easier for students and people with other responsibilities.
Potential for Growth
The retail industry typically values dedicated employees. Many professionals start in operational roles and, over time, earn internal promotions.
It is common to find managers and supervisors who started their careers as attendants or cashiers.
Dynamic Environment
Constant contact with clients and teams makes the work more dynamic and less repetitive.
Additional Benefits
Depending on the company, employees may receive:
- Transportation voucher
- Meal voucher
- Health insurance
- Performance-based awards
- Discounts on products
- Internal training
- Participation in incentive campaigns

How the Hiring Process Works
The selection process is usually quick and simple.
1. Choose the Job
The candidate analyzes the available opportunities and selects the one that best matches their profile.
2. Sending Information
Typically, basic information is requested, such as:
- Name
- Telephone
- City
- Curriculum
3. Interview
The company may conduct in-person or online interviews to get to know the candidate better.
4. Hiring and Training
After approval, the new employee receives instructions and begins training.
In many cases, the entire process can take place in just a few days.

Tips to Increase Your Chances of Getting Hired
Certain attitudes can make a difference during the selection process.
Show Interest
Companies value motivated candidates who are interested in learning.
Be punctual.
Arriving on time conveys responsibility and commitment.
Keep your resume organized.
Even without experience, include relevant courses, skills, and information.
Have Good Communication
Speaking clearly and politely is essential for customer service roles.
Show Availability
Flexible hours can increase your chances of getting hired.
